Everton's Wayne Rooney will join D.C. United for £12 million after agreeing to a deal in principle with the Major League Soccer side, according to multiple reports.

Rooney is still a major name in Premier League Soccer and should provide a major boost to the U.S. league.

It was reported on Tuesday by The Washington Post that Rooney "is in serious talks" about a summer move to D.C. United, adding that he "has grown frustrated" at Goodison Park.

Sources have told ESPN FC that Rooney, who joined Everton on a two-year deal last summer, has the option of a third year on that contract.
